Step stool

Step stools are very useful in the home for enabling the user to reach areas that would otherwise be unreachable, whether the intent is to access storage cabinets, do cleaning, change light bulbs, etc. Step stools are frequently used around homes and businesses. Step stools must provide stability for the user when in an opened position. Further, step stools will ideally collapse to assume a storage position. A step stool may be used to bring the user within reaching distance of an elevated place or object, and may even be used to reduce the user's exertion in reaching for an object that may not necessarily be out of reach. Commonly step stools are designed to fold so that the front to rear dimension is greatly reduced. This permits the stepstool to be stored more easily. A step stool generally includes a step portion forming a planar surface supported by a plurality of legs fixedly attached to a bottom surface of the step portion. A step stool may includes one or more steps and a frame that is collapsible for easy storage. Latch mechanisms are often provided to enable a user to lock the steps to the frame in a fixed position after the frame is moved from its collapsed, storage position to its opened, use position. Step stool operators would welcome a latch mechanism that is accessible and operable with one hand. Depending upon what is desired or required by the user, the height to be obtained by the use of the step stool needs to be variable. Similarly, the step stool itself should allow the user to reach a variety of heights to maximize its usefulness.
